Transaction 88e2c142846fbfbb5fee7134c10a4d8920451113e01b9d1db084f607fb680b6a

1 Input
2 Outputs
  • 88e2c142846fbfbb5fee7134c10a4d8920451113e01b9d1db084f607fb680b6a:0
  • value  5037993
    address  1DBHkAzGwpAAvftsVudSMnNL7Rf87Z5eaK
  • 88e2c142846fbfbb5fee7134c10a4d8920451113e01b9d1db084f607fb680b6a:1
  • value  12107923
    address  1DDBj7LKbN2nEr5Bt3XC3UAAWcA3My8X2V